Growing Notes for Canadian Indoor & Outdoor Setups
Northern Lights thrives under 18/6 light schedules indoors and responds well to hydroponic or soil medium. Indoors, maintain 20–25°C and 40–50% relative humidity during vegetative stages, dropping to 35–45% RH through flower to protect dense buds from mould—critical in humid regions like coastal BC and the Maritimes. Outdoors, this strain handles Prairie temperature swings and tolerates light frost near harvest, making it viable from late May plantings across most Canadian zones. Feed moderately; heavy nitrogen encourages foliage at the expense of resin. Expect a sturdy, low-stress cultivar that forgives minor nutrient timing mistakes. Topping or light LST encourages lateral branching and even canopy development.
Aroma, Flavour & Experience
On opening a jar, you'll detect a honeyed sweetness layered beneath musky, earthy notes—the signature Afghan floral character. Smoke carries warm, resinous undertones reminiscent of incense and aged leather. Effects arrive smoothly, settling into the body with a mild, unrushed sensation. Northern Lights suits evening sessions or creative downtime when mental clarity remains secondary to physical ease. The moderate 19% THC makes it approachable for regular users without overwhelming newcomers. Flavour develops fully when buds cure for 3–4 weeks in jars.
